Is PTE accepted in Canada?

Yes. Many Canadian colleges accept PTE academic exam  for admission. You’ll get examples of colleges, typical score ranges, visa notes, and score-sending steps. Shortlist your schools before you book your test. 

Is PTE accepted in Canada in 2026, and why schools trust it?

PTE Academic checks real classroom English skills such as listening to lectures, writing assignments, and speaking clearly. It is computer-based and results are often available within 48 hours. Acceptance depends on institution and program, so always confirm requirements on the official school website and learn more about PTE preparation.

What counts as a PTE accepted college or university in Canada?

A school accepts PTE when it lists PTE Academic as an approved English test. Some programs may require minimum section scores. Always check your exact program page.

Examples of PTE accepted colleges in Canada (2026)

Sr. No. College Name
1 Humber College
2 Seneca Polytechnic
3 George Brown College
4 Centennial College
5 Fanshawe College
6 Sheridan College
7 Conestoga College

 PTE requirement for Canada: Typical score ranges

Program Level Typical PTE Score Range
Diploma 50–58
Advanced Diploma 54–60
Degree 58–65

PTE scores are usually valid for two years. Aim above the minimum score for safety.

 How to send PTE scores to Canadian institutions

  1. Log in to your Pearson account
  2. Select your institutions
  3. Send scores electronically
  4. Confirm receipt with the school
